Update for java docs.
Change-Id: I1a34e5d3aaf2b00717d65b3487a919f237738dc2
This commit is contained in:
@@ -14,6 +14,7 @@
|
|||||||
limitations under the License.
|
limitations under the License.
|
||||||
-->
|
-->
|
||||||
|
|
||||||
|
<!-- BEGIN_INCLUDE(complete) -->
|
||||||
<FrameLayout xmlns:android="http://schemas.android.com/apk/res/android"
|
<FrameLayout xmlns:android="http://schemas.android.com/apk/res/android"
|
||||||
android:layout_width="match_parent" android:layout_height="match_parent"
|
android:layout_width="match_parent" android:layout_height="match_parent"
|
||||||
>
|
>
|
||||||
@@ -37,3 +38,4 @@
|
|||||||
</com.example.android.supportv4.media.MediaController>
|
</com.example.android.supportv4.media.MediaController>
|
||||||
</FrameLayout>
|
</FrameLayout>
|
||||||
</FrameLayout>
|
</FrameLayout>
|
||||||
|
<!-- END_INCLUDE(complete) -->
|
||||||
|
|||||||
@@ -16,6 +16,7 @@
|
|||||||
|
|
||||||
package com.example.android.supportv4.media;
|
package com.example.android.supportv4.media;
|
||||||
|
|
||||||
|
//BEGIN_INCLUDE(complete)
|
||||||
import android.support.v4.media.TransportMediator;
|
import android.support.v4.media.TransportMediator;
|
||||||
import android.support.v4.media.TransportPerformer;
|
import android.support.v4.media.TransportPerformer;
|
||||||
import com.example.android.supportv4.R;
|
import com.example.android.supportv4.R;
|
||||||
@@ -48,49 +49,39 @@ public class TransportControllerActivity extends Activity {
|
|||||||
* to the VideoView; some we need to capture to update our state.
|
* to the VideoView; some we need to capture to update our state.
|
||||||
*/
|
*/
|
||||||
TransportPerformer mTransportPerformer = new TransportPerformer() {
|
TransportPerformer mTransportPerformer = new TransportPerformer() {
|
||||||
|
@Override public void onStart() {
|
||||||
@Override
|
|
||||||
public void onStart() {
|
|
||||||
mContent.start();
|
mContent.start();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public void onStop() {
|
||||||
public void onStop() {
|
|
||||||
mContent.pause();
|
mContent.pause();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public void onPause() {
|
||||||
public void onPause() {
|
|
||||||
mContent.pause();
|
mContent.pause();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public int onGetDuration() {
|
||||||
public int onGetDuration() {
|
|
||||||
return mContent.getDuration();
|
return mContent.getDuration();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public int onGetCurrentPosition() {
|
||||||
public int onGetCurrentPosition() {
|
|
||||||
return mContent.getCurrentPosition();
|
return mContent.getCurrentPosition();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public void onSeekTo(int pos) {
|
||||||
public void onSeekTo(int pos) {
|
|
||||||
mContent.seekTo(pos);
|
mContent.seekTo(pos);
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public boolean onIsPlaying() {
|
||||||
public boolean onIsPlaying() {
|
|
||||||
return mContent.isPlaying();
|
return mContent.isPlaying();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public int onGetBufferPercentage() {
|
||||||
public int onGetBufferPercentage() {
|
|
||||||
return mContent.getBufferPercentage();
|
return mContent.getBufferPercentage();
|
||||||
}
|
}
|
||||||
|
|
||||||
@Override
|
@Override public int onGetTransportControlFlags() {
|
||||||
public int onGetTransportControlFlags() {
|
|
||||||
int flags = TransportMediator.FLAG_KEY_MEDIA_PLAY
|
int flags = TransportMediator.FLAG_KEY_MEDIA_PLAY
|
||||||
| TransportMediator.FLAG_KEY_MEDIA_PLAY_PAUSE
|
| TransportMediator.FLAG_KEY_MEDIA_PLAY_PAUSE
|
||||||
| TransportMediator.FLAG_KEY_MEDIA_STOP;
|
| TransportMediator.FLAG_KEY_MEDIA_STOP;
|
||||||
@@ -313,3 +304,4 @@ public class TransportControllerActivity extends Activity {
|
|||||||
return super.dispatchKeyEvent(event);
|
return super.dispatchKeyEvent(event);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
//END_INCLUDE(complete)
|
||||||
|
|||||||
Reference in New Issue
Block a user